Auburn Reclaims 4-Star LB Shadarius Toodle, Then Adds Commitment From His Brother

The decision followed a Jordan-Hare visit during the Georgia game, reflecting his in-state loyalty.

Overview

  • Shadarius Toodle flipped back to Auburn from Georgia on Oct. 14 after attending the Tigers’ 20-10 home loss to the Bulldogs.
  • The Cottage Hill Christian Academy standout is ranked No. 250 nationally and the No. 14 linebacker in the 2026 class by the 247Sports composite.
  • Auburn’s 2026 class moved to No. 36 nationally with 13 commitments at the time of his flip, with the early signing period less than two months away.
  • Toodle explained the move by saying “Home is where the heart is and my love for Auburn never faded,” per his announcement to Rivals.
  • After his return, Auburn secured a pledge from his brother, Mississippi Gulf Coast CC defensive back Shadrick Toodle Jr., bringing the class to 14 and leaving Georgia with one linebacker committed in 2026.
